## Deployment

Build agents for Lanternfall drift. Agent pool in the Verwick datacenter skews up to 40s against the signer, so artifact timestamps can land "in the future" and fail provenance checks. Do not rebuild; resync chrony on the agent, then retrigger only the signing stage. Releases cut from agents with skew over 5s are rejected by the gate automatically. Before promoting, confirm the gate settings match the values below.

settings of yawif-yafop:
[druys]
port = 9000
region = south-3
host = druys.zemvarsoft.internal
team = frador
timeout_ms = 3000
retries = 4

Break-glass for Glimlog (our audit-log viewer) is rare — normally SSO covers everything. If SSO is down and you need raw audit trails during an incident, grab the emergency account from the Duskbin vault. Heads up, reviewer: the vault opens with the recovery passphrase below.

unlock words, fawig-bagef: olidor-holir-istox-holath-tamys-quenion-giliel

Subject: Shuttle gate this week

Hi all,

Quick heads-up from the front desk at Brindlemoor Park: the contractor shuttle now stops at Gate 4, not Gate 2, while paving work wraps up. The driver won't wait past ten past the hour, so don't dawdle. To open the pedestrian side-gate, use the code below.

door code, bafog-kawip: bdg-HQ-8